    No, there is no negative marking in the UPTET exam. In the UPTET exam, candidates are given four choices for every question. Candidates need to select the one correct answer out of the four given options. One mark is allotted for every correct answer. There is no negative marking in the exam. The Uttar Pradesh Basic Education Board (UPBEB) has not mentioned any negative marking scheme in the UPTET exam. This means that candidates are not penalized for incorrect answers in the UPTET exam. Candidates are advised to attempt all the questions in the UPTET exam to maximize their chances of scoring well.

    In the UPTET exam, papers 1 and 2 contain 150 objective-type multiple-choice questions (MCQs) each. Paper 1 comprises 5 sections I. e. Child Development and Pedagogy, Language-I, Language II, Mathematics, and Environmental Studies. Paper 2 comprises 4 sections with a choice in the fourth one I. e. Child Development and Pedagogy, Language-I, Language-II, and Mathematics and Science or Social Studies. UPTET Marking Scheme: 1 mark is allotted for every correct answer and there is no negative marking in the UPTET exam. For more information, you may visit the Shiksha UPTET exam page. The minimum aggregate percentage that candidates need to obtain in order to qualify for the result of the UPTET exam that is 60 per cent for the general category and 55 per cent for Scheduled Caste (SC)/Scheduled Tribe (ST)/Other Backward Class (OBC)/Ex-Servicemen (Ex-S)/Persons with Disability (PwD).
